Understanding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ered gadgets developed for people with limited mobility. They provide a method of transportation for individuals who might have problem walking however still want to keep their self-reliance. They are available in numerous designs and functions to cater to a large range of needs.
Kinds Of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ters can usually be classified into 3 main types:
| Type | Description |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| Compact Scooters | These are small and lightweight, ideal for inside and short trips. | Users with restricted storage space or those who travel typically. |
| Mid-size Scooters | A balance between portability and stability, ideal for both indoor and outside usage. | Those who need to cover a variety of terrains. |
| Durable Scooters | Big and robust, designed for rugged outdoor usage and much heavier individuals. | Users needing additional weight capacity or going off-road. |
Secret Features of Mobility Scooters
The choice of mobility scooter frequently depends upon the features that align with specific needs. Here are some of the essential features to think about:
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ters come with various weight limitations. It is crucial to choose a scooter that can effectively support the user's weight.
Range: The range a scooter can travel on a single charge varies. Depending upon user needs, one might select scooters with a series of as much as 40 miles.
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ds in between 4 to 8 mph. Consider what speed is comfy and safe for the desired environment.
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is vital for indoor use, permitting simpler navigation in tight spaces.
Battery Type: The type of batteries utilized can impact the scooter's performance.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most typical.
Benefits of Using Mobility Scooters
The advantages of mobility scooters extend beyond simply transportation. Some essential advantages consist of:
Independence: Users can navigate their environment without depending on caretakers, promoting independence and self-esteem.
Health Benefits: Using a scooter can encourage outside activity, causing physical and mental health improvements by minimizing sensations of isolation.
Convenience: Scooters can quickly be run in numerous environments, whether inside your home, in mall, or outdoors.
Important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ter
When buying a mobility scooter, numerous considerations can assist ensure that you choose the ideal model:
Assess Individual Needs:
- Mobility level: Consider just how much help the person will need.
- Series of usage: Determine where the scooter will mainly be utilized (indoors, outdoors, on rough surfaces, and so on).
Test Drive:
- Always test drive several designs to discover a suitable fit. Take note of convenience,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
Evaluation Safety Features:
- Look for scooters with adequate security features like lights, indicators, and anti-tip designs.
Inspect Warranty and Service Options:
- A trusted warranty and offered service alternatives are crucial for long-term usage.
